The History of Robbins Flooring

The story of Robbins Flooring is a tale woven with threads of innovation, perseverance, and a deep-rooted commitment to excellence. It traces its origins back to the late 19th century when Frederick Robbins and S.H. Baird embarked on a journey of entrepreneurship in the lush forests of Rhinelander, Wisconsin. In 1886, they founded Baird and Robbins, a logging and mill operation that would lay the groundwork for what was to come.

As the company flourished, it expanded its operations to include saw mills, planing mills, a railroad, and eventually, a flooring factory. Through decades of hard work and dedication, Baird and Robbins evolved into Robbins Hardwood Flooring, incorporated in 1919, marking the beginning of a new chapter in its storied history. It was during this time that Robbins began producing its distinctive line of hardwood flooring, earning a reputation for uncompromising quality and craftsmanship.

In 1962, Robbins made a strategic decision to sell its operations to the E.L. Bruce Company, a move that would shape the trajectory of the brand for years to come. Under new ownership, Robbins continued to thrive, becoming synonymous with elegance and sophistication in the world of flooring. However, as the industry landscape shifted, Robbins found itself changing hands once again, this time becoming part of Triangle Pacific, a company deeply entrenched in the kitchen cabinet business.

The acquisition by Triangle Pacific heralded a new era for Robbins, as it sought to leverage synergies with its new parent company while staying true to its core values of excellence and innovation. In the late 1990s, Triangle Pacific itself was acquired by Armstrong, a global leader in the flooring industry, further solidifying Robbins’ position as a trailblazer in the field of hardwood flooring.

However, despite its illustrious history and enduring legacy, the company experienced a period of dormancy in the early 21st century, as shifting market dynamics and changing consumer preferences prompted a reevaluation of its place in the industry. It was against this backdrop that AHF Products, a leading manufacturer of hardwood flooring, seized the opportunity to breathe new life into the iconic Robbins brand.

In 2020, AHF Products proudly reintroduced the company to the industry, heralding its return with a renewed sense of purpose and determination. With a deep appreciation for its rich heritage and a steadfast commitment to building on its legacy of excellence, AHF Products embarked on a mission to revitalize the Robbins brand, ensuring that it would once again take its rightful place at the forefront of the flooring market.

Today, Robbins Flooring stands as a testament to the enduring power of quality craftsmanship and timeless design. With a diverse array of hardwood flooring options that combine traditional charm with modern innovation, Robbins continues to captivate homeowners, architects, and designers alike. From classic oak and maple to exotic species from around the globe, Robbins offers a flooring solution to suit every taste and style.

What sets the company apart in today’s competitive marketplace is not just its rich history or its commitment to quality, but its ability to seamlessly blend tradition with innovation. By marrying time-honored craftsmanship with cutting-edge technology, Robbins Flooring remains at the forefront of the industry, setting new standards of excellence and inspiring generations of flooring enthusiasts.

In conclusion, the revival of Robbins Flooring is more than just a comeback story – it’s a testament to the enduring legacy of a brand that has stood the test of time. As Robbins continues to write its next chapter, one thing is clear: its commitment to quality, craftsmanship, and innovation will continue to shine bright, lighting the way for the future of hardwood flooring.
